Understanding the Sewage System System: Exactly How It Functions
Many property owners may take their drain systems for approved, understanding just how these necessary systems function is important for keeping their wellness and effectiveness. A drain system largely contains a network of pipelines that deliver wastewater from homes to therapy centers. This process starts when water and waste circulation from family components into the primary sewage system line, which is designed to manage different kinds of waste, consisting of gray water from sinks and black water from toilets.Gravity plays a considerable duty in this system, as it helps relocate waste downhill through the pipelines. In some instances, pumps might be used to aid with flow in areas with tough topography. Once the wastewater gets to a therapy center, it goes through procedures like purification and biological therapy to eliminate contaminants prior to being securely discharged into the environment. Comprehending this process permits house owners to value the value of regular upkeep and timely interventions for perfect sewer performance.

Reliable Approaches for Drain Cleaning
Cleaning up sewers efficiently requires a mix of strategies customized to the certain problems at hand. One widely used technique is hydro jetting, which makes use of high-pressure water to clear obstructions and completely clean pipe wall surfaces. This method is specifically efficient against oil, sludge, and persistent particles. An additional technique includes making use of mechanical augers, which can physically disintegrate obstructions and get rid of material from the pipes. Routine inspections with camera likewise play an important role, permitting house owners to determine problem locations and analyze the condition of their sewage system systems. Indications of Possible Concerns

Identifying the signs of possible sewer concerns is essential for homeowners that desire to maintain the long-term health and wellness of their plumbing systems. Usual signs include slow drains pipes, which may suggest a clog, and uncommon odors that can signify sewer leakages. Gurgling noises from bathrooms or sinks frequently show air caught in the pipelines, an indicator of possible clogs. In addition, water pooling in Sewer cleaning Bothell backyards or near cleanouts can indicate sewage system line violations. Homeowners must additionally keep an eye on regular backups, as these frequently signal much deeper problems within the drain system. By being cautious concerning these signs, house owners can deal with issues early, stopping pricey repair services and guaranteeing the reliable operation of their pipes. Can Tree Roots Damages My Drain Line?
Tree roots can undoubtedly damage sewer lines. They usually penetrate pipelines with joints or splits, leading to clogs and potential ruptures. House owners must frequently check their drain systems to avoid pricey fixings and keep capability.
